Question 663479: Write the equation of the line of symmetry of the equation f(x) = 2(x-1)^2 - 9
Answer by stanbon(75887) (Show Source): You can put this solution on YOUR website!
Write the equation of the line of symmetry of the equation f(x) = 2(x-1)^2 - 9
-----
The quadratic is in vertex form.
The vertex is (1,-9)
---
The form indicates the graph is a parabola opening upward.
The axis of symmetry is a vertical line thru the vertex.
Ans: x = 1
